The palette is made up of 16 warm toned shades, 4 shimmer, 8 matte and 4 satin shades, all of which are stunning, I have used the palette several times over the last few weeks and I really like it. All 16 shades have a fantastic colour payoff, apply effortlessly and blend beautifully and have a brilliant wear time, the longest I have worn the shadows is 9 hours and my eye makeup looked just as nice as when I applied it.  

I can honestly say, there isn't a shade in the palette that I don't like, that is unusual for me as there would usually be at least one or two shades in a palette containing 16 shades that I didn't like or use.

I have tried out different looks and used all 16 shades at least once so I could share with you how every shade is and not just a few.

Now I'm no professional and I have extremely hooded eyes and am what you might say, mature, so these aren't the best photographs and I had been rained on with my hair up so have a scarecrow vibe going on, but hopefully these photographs show how good the longevity of these shadows is, these were taken over 9 hours after application. 

I'd used the shade Over The Taupe in my crease and just above it, plus under my lower lash line, I then blended some Plum Pow in the outer corner just above my natural crease and slightly under the lash line in the outer corner. I finished with some Virgin on the lid and into the inner corner slightly and then used a brush to blend the edges. I think for over 9 hours wear time, the makeup is still looking good and hopefully gives you some idea of how good the shadows in this palette are.

I think it's quite safe to say, I really do like this palette, it ticks all my boxes in terms of shades and having a good mix of textures too, all the shades are stunning and I haven't experienced any fallout which is brilliant, the shadows aren't chalky or powdery, and they apply and blend beautifully. 

The palette is 17g, making each shade 1g and I think £14.99 is a brilliant price for such a good palette, especially since I have tried other much more expensive palettes recently that just weren't as good in terms of colour pay off and longevity at all. I think this is an excellent palette, 16 beautiful shades for £14.99, all stunning, wearable shades. I think this is the perfect warm toned palette and one I know I am going to get a lot of use from, this is firmly in my everyday makeup bag and isn't moving any time soon, I love it.

The Brushworks Pink Clay Konjac Sponge is made from vegetable fibre of the konnyaku plant, which makes the sponge gentle and 100% biodegradable. The Konjac sponge acts as a gentle exfoliator, removing dead skin cells in the most delicate manner.  The sponge is suited for all skin types but is ideal for sensitive skin, the sponge is a mix of red and white clay and is recommended for tired, sensitive and dehydrated skin and is perfect for skin that is exposed to the sun, helping the skin maintain it's elasticity. 

The first time I used the sponge, I used it in the evening, I wasn't wearing makeup, although you can use the sponge to remove makeup. I wet the sponge under the hot tap and squoze the excess water out and then used the sponge in circular motions, I have very dry and dehydrated skin and after using the sponge and then patting my face dry, it felt very soft and any traces of dry patches had been removed.

Pink Konjac Sponge From Brushworks

You can if you wish use the sponge with your cleansing product, I have also tried the sponge using a cream and gel cleanser and it worked well with both, I think the sponge would be ideal for travel, if like me you like to use a balm cleanser or gel cleanser and take 127946299 face cloths away with you.

The brush head is a good size and black at the base with purple tipped bristles. The brush has a domed and flattened head and is densley packed, and is perfect for finishing your makeup look and applying products. 

Brushworks Multitasking Brush

I love to use the brush for applying my tinted moisturiser and buffing it out to a seamless finish, I also use it to apply cream and powder blush and highlight, it is a great allround makeup brush. 

The brush has a nice slender handle and feels nice to hold, it isn't too long or short which may sound silly, but some brushes have the most ridiculous length of handle! I really like the brush, it washes really well too and hasn't shed at all despite using and washing it numerous times. 


All Brushworks makeup brushes are cruelty free and Vegan friendly too.
